God’s Call is Radical
1 Corinthians 7:17-24
Kreg Kastelz

The Big Idea: God calls us to a crazy (radical) kind of life.

Paul is making an argument for singlehood over the married life.
Paul is calling all people to a life centered around God to the point of looking radical.
Are we living a crazy (radical) life for God?

DISCUSSION QUESTIONS

Quick Review: Looking back at your notes from this week’s teaching, was there anything that particularly caught your attention, challenged or confused you?

My Story: Have you ever felt God calling you to something crazy (radical)?

Digging Deeper:

1) This passage indicates that living a single life devoted to God is better than getting married (see 1 Corinthians 7:38). Does this seem to be counter cultural? Contrast the pros and cons of single and married life (knowing that Paul already said the single life is “better”).

2) How must we structure our thinking to agree with Paul in this mentality? Do we equally represent singlehood and marriage to the singles in our lives? If we are already married, how can we structure our lives with this same mentality? (Remember, Paul is not calling married people to singlehood).

3) What are some other things we are called to as believers, that if lived out fully in our lives, would make us look “crazy”? What might be holding us back from some of those things? Has God laid any specific things on your heart like this?

Taking it Home: Think about the things you want to accomplish for God in this life, now consider Paul’s words “the appointed time has grown short … this world is passing away”. If you knew Jesus was returning in the next month or even this year; what things might look different in your life?
